| Deutzia scabra - Fuzzy Deutzia |
| Family |
Saxifragaceae |
| Botanical Name |
Deutzia scabra |
| Common Name |
Fuzzy Deutzia |
| Size |
6 - 10' tall by 4-8' spread |
| Hardiness |
Zone 5 - 7(8) |
| Culture |
Adaptable to most well-drained soils; full sun. |
| Ornamental Value |
White or pink, bell-shaped flowers in summer. |
| Landscape Use |
Use for shrub borders in a sunny location. |
| Key Identifying Characteristics |
Leaves are opposite, simple, oblong-lanceolate, gritty textured; stems exfoliate; round, dry fruit. |
| Notable Cultivars |
'Rosea', 'Godsall Pink', 'Flore-pleno' |
